Subject: [PATCH] serial: Replace CONFIG_DEBUG_UART_BASE by CONFIG_VAL(DEBUG_UART_BASE)
Date: Fri, 27 May 2022 22:15:24 +0200 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20220527201524.4630-1-pali@kernel.org> (raw)
CONFIG_VAL(DEBUG_UART_BASE) expands to CONFIG_DEBUG_UART_BASE or
CONFIG_SPL_DEBUG_UART_BASE or CONFIG_TPL_DEBUG_UART_BASE and allows boards
to set different values for SPL, TPL and U-Boot Proper.
For ns16550 driver this support is there since commit d293759d55cc
("serial: ns16550: Add support for SPL_DEBUG_UART_BASE").
